About This Book
Have you ever wondered what it feels like to roar like a lion or snap like a turtle? Imagine turning the pages and becoming each animal with just a peek through a special hole. What animal will you be next?

Quick Assessment
This interactive board book invites young readers to explore animal sounds and movements through engaging die-cut illustrations that encourage physical participation. Designed for early readers aged 5 to 8, it supports sensory learning and motor skills development in a fun and simple way. The content is light and suitable for all young children.
